How Our Carpet Water Extraction Service Works

When you call us for carpet water extraction, our team will arrive quickly and assess the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ible, and then dry the area thoroughly to prevent further damage. Our technicians will work efficiently to get your carpets back to normal, using techniques and equipment that are designed to reduce disruption to your daily routine.

Step 1: Initial Assessment

Our team will arrive at your property and conduct a thorough assessment of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the water, find out the extent of the damage, and develop a plan to extract the water and dry the area.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ible from your carpets and underlying surfaces. We’ll use a combination of wet/dry vacuums, pumps, and other equipment to get the job done efficiently.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ry the area thoroughly. We’ll use dehumidifiers and fans to remove excess moisture and prevent further damage.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

Our technicians will clean and disinfect your carpets and underlying surfaces to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to get the job done effectively.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ups

Once the cleaning and disinfecting process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your carpets and underlying surfaces are safe and dry. We’ll make any necessary touch-ups to ensure that your home is ready for occupancy.

Carpet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) Yes No You can likely clean up the spill y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some towels.
Visible water damage (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Maybe Yes Even small water damage can lead to costly repairs if left unchecked. Call a pro to ensure the damage is properly assessed and repaired.
Musty odors or warping floors No Yes These signs show a more serious issue that needs professional attention to prevent further damage and health hazards.
Large water damage (over 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es Large water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to properly assess and repair. Call a pro to ensure the job is done right.
Water damage with underlying structural issues No Yes Water damage with underlying structural issues needs a professional assessment to ensure the damage is properly repaired and the structure is safe.

Carpet Water Extraction Cost In Balch Springs, TX

The cost of carpet water extraction in Balch Springs,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ate to ensure you know exactly what to expect. Here are some typical price ranges for our services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, local conditions
Cleaning and Disinfecting $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of surfaces
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$50 – $200 Size of affected area, type of surfaces
